Gas distribution incident in FREDERICKSBURG, SPOTSYLVANIA County, VA. Reported cause: DAMAGE BY OUTSIDE FORCES. Reported consequences: 0 fatalities, 0 injuries, $100,000 reported property damage. Operator-reported incident data submitted to PHMSA, generally within 30 days. Records may be supplemented or corrected and do not represent final agency causal findings.
Report number: 20000209.
Operator ID: 2604.
Reported incident date: 20001023.
Location detail: NO DATA
Cause detail: A PLUMBING CONTRACTOR (CAPITAL PLUMBING AND AIR) FAILED TO NOTIFY THE ONE CALL NOTIFICATION CENTER (MISS UTILITY) OF THE INTENT TO EXCAVATE AND SUBSEQUENTLY STRUCK AND UNMARKED 2" MEDIUM PRESSURE PLASTIC MAIN.
PHMSA trend classification: significant incident, not serious.
PHMSA standardized cause: EXCAVATION DAMAGE — THIRD PARTY EXCAVATION DAMAGE.
PHMSA indexed costs: $100,000 reported total cost, $67,577.624 in 1984 dollars, $166,422.889 in current-year dollars.
